After her breakup with Orlando Bloom... has Katy Perry entered a new romantic relationship? In an unexpected scene bringing together the global pop star and one of Canada's most prominent figures, Katy Perry — the internationally renowned singer — was spotted having dinner with former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au in the city of Montreal on the evening of Monday, July 28. اضافة اعلان The meeting came just a few weeks after Perry officially announced her separation from her fiancé, actor Orlando Bloom, sparking a wave of speculation about the nature of this new relationship that may be in the making. According to what PEOPLE magazine confirmed, Katy Perry, 40, and Justin Trudeau, 53, had dinner at a well-known restaurant in one of Montreal's neighborhoods. They didn't just enjoy the meal — they also visited chef Danny Smiles in the kitchen afterward to thank him and his team, reflecting a friendly and warm atmosphere between them. This meeting has sparked widespread speculation that Perry and Trudeau may be on the verge of starting a romantic relationship — especially considering their recent breakups, which have fueled a wave of rumors and interpretations. However, some believe that Perry and Trudeau may simply be friends who share common social and cultural interests. So far, there has been no official comment from Katy Perry's spokesperson, nor has Trudeau's office responded to requests for comment. More: Katy Perry Returns to Earth After a Quick Trip to Space End of a Long Relationship: Katy and Orlando Close the Chapter on 9 Years This unexpected appearance comes just a month after Katy Perry and Orlando Bloom, 48, confirmed their breakup, following an on-and-off relationship that lasted nine years and an engagement that spanned six years since Bloom proposed in 2019. In a joint statement released later, the couple's representatives explained that the split came after a period of "redefining the relationship" in order to focus on their roles as co-parents. The statement added that Katy and Orlando will continue to present a united front for the sake of their daughter, Daisy Dove, now four and a half years old, who remains their top priority. Trudeau After the Breakup: A New Chapter After 18 Years of Marriage On the other side, Trudeau had announced in August 2023 his separation from wife Sophie Grégoire Trudeau after 18 years of marriage. The couple share three children: Xavier (17), Ella-Grace (16), and Hadrien (11). They described the split as amicable and respectful. In a joint statement posted on Instagram in both English and French, Trudeau wrote: "After many meaningful and difficult conversations, we have decided to separate. As always, we remain a close family with deep love and respect for everything we've built together and will continue to build." Desperate Housewives star Marcia Cross' bold advocacy for Palestine

Actress Marcia Cross, known for her roles in "Desperate Housewives" and "Melrose Place," has emerged as a prominent and consistent advocate for Gaza and Palestine, leveraging her social media platforms to call for a ceasefire and condemn the ongoing humanitarian crisis. Marcia recently responded to a tweet, which shows footage released by the 'Israeli' military claiming to show Hamas fighters stealing aid. 'STOP LYING…PEOPLE ARE BEING STARVED TO DEATH AND SHOT TRYING TO GET FOOD,' she said. Such BS FFS If they were Hamas the IDF would shoot them STOP LYING PEOPLE ARE BEING STARVED TO DEATH AND SHOT TRYING TO GET FOOD. — Marcia Cross (@ReallyMarcia) August 2, 2025 Since October 2023, Cross has actively used X (formerly Twitter) and Instagram to voice her distress and demand an end to hostilities. A central message she frequently shares, originally from Iraqi-American lawyer and poet Tina Al-khersan, expresses her anguish: "I'm struggling to comprehend how to live among people with eyes that don't water, hearts that don't flinch, and voices that remain silent." She adds, "There are no words for the horror that has and is being unleashed. And the silence has me believing I am deaf". Her Instagram biography now explicitly states: "Mama, actress, activist, ceasefire!". Cross has condemned Israeli actions, including the bombing of hospitals and civilian areas, using hashtags like #CeasefireInGazaNOW and #StopBombingHospitals. She has also reposted graphic videos depicting the suffering of Palestinian civilians and children, and criticized the timing of intensified attacks on Rafah during the US Super Bowl. Her statements have evolved to include direct criticisms of 'Israeli' policies, asserting that "It's about the land. And extermination of the Palestinian people. Sick". She has also directly addressed US politicians like Nancy Pelosi and Kamala Harris in her posts.

Michael Jackson's dirty stage sock sells for nearly $9K at French auction - Jordan News

Michael Jackson's dirty stage sock sells for nearly $9K at French auction A dirty white sock once worn by the King of Pop has moonwalked its way back into the spotlight. اضافة اعلان The rhinestone-covered sock, worn by Michael Jackson during a 1997 show in the city of Nîmes, sold Wednesday for €7,688 — about $8,911 — at an auction house in southern France. The off-white stained sock, originally white and studded with crystal rhinestones, was discovered by a technician backstage after Jackson's HIStory World Tour performance. The sock was then preserved in a frame for 28 years, according to a French auctioneer. 'It really is an exceptional object — even a cult one for Michael Jackson fans,' auctioneer Aurore Illy told AFP. The sock was worn during Jackson's tour, which hit 35 countries and included 82 shows. Footage from it shows him performing 'Billie Jean' in the sparkling footwear. Auctioneers had estimated the item to be between €3,000 and €4,000, but it nearly doubled expectations. Though Jackson's legacy remains controversial due to longstanding child molestation allegations — which he and his estate denied — the market for his memorabilia continues to thrive. A Macau casino shelled out $350,000 in 2009 for the glittery glove he wore during his first televised moonwalk in 1983. In 2023, a Paris buyer paid over $80,000 for a fedora Jackson wore before that same performance. Months later, a black-and-white leather jacket from his 1984 Pepsi ad sold for $306,000. Jackson died in 2009 at age 50 from a fatal drug overdose. NYP
